As far as the requirement to own a Switch, it mostly has to do with being able to decrypt games to play them and system OS apps for services they provide to games. If they were to ship these keys or firmware blobs, they'd be at risk of litigation from Nintendo versus providing documentation on how to obtain the keys and firmware legally. Some of the firmware files might be able to be reimplemented in the future depending on patents and the like.
